BROOKINGS — The defending state champion Sioux Falls O’Gorman Knights ran away with the team title Thursday at the Brookings Invitational Golf Tournament.
The Knights carded a team total of 315, to take a 20-shot win over Aberdeen Central and S.F. Roosevelt, who tied for second, with Watertown at 337 and Yankton at 341.
The Huron Tigers shot a team total of 384, good for ninth place in the 12-team field.

Reese Jansa of Harrisburg earned medalist honors, as she fired a one-over par 73, a stroke ahead of Cassidy Gough from Aberdeen Central. O’Gorman teammates Shannon McCormick and Jenna Sutcliffe tied for third with matching 76s, two strokes ahead of Peyton Tramp of Yankton in fifth place.
Huron was led by Karli Bigelow’s 86, which placed her in a four-way tie for 16th in the field. Kenya Bigelow tied for 24th with an 89 and Bryn Huber shot a 91 to finish in a tie for 31st. Libby Picek shot a 118 to round out the Huron scoring on the day.
The Tigers are back in action on Monday at the Watertown Invitational.
